Message type: E = Error
Message class: KK -
Message number: 424
Message text: No items exist
You referenced a cost estimate which only consists of a header. This
cost estimate contains no items.
The system issues an error message and will not allow you to continue with this transaction until the error is resolved.
Select another cost estimate.

KK424
- No items exist ?The SAP error message KK424: No items exist typically occurs in the context of controlling (CO) when you are trying to display or process cost center accounting, internal orders, or other related transactions. This error indicates that the system could not find any relevant items or entries for the specified criteria.
Causes:
- No Data Available: The most common cause is that there are no cost elements, cost centers, or internal orders that match the selection criteria you have entered.
- Incorrect Selection Criteria: The parameters you have entered (such as date range, cost center, or order number) may not correspond to any existing records.
- Data Not Posted: There may be no postings made to the cost center or internal order for the period you are trying to analyze.
- Authorization Issues: Sometimes, the user may not have the necessary authorizations to view the data, leading to the appearance of no items.
- Data Archiving: If data has been archived, it may not be available for display in the current context.
Solutions:
- Check Selection Criteria: Review the selection criteria you have entered. Ensure that they are correct and that you are looking in the right period and for the right objects.
- Verify Data Existence: Use transaction codes like KSB1 (for cost centers) or KO03 (for internal orders) to check if there are any postings for the specified criteria.
- Review Authorizations: Ensure that you have the necessary authorizations to view the data. You may need to contact your SAP security team if you suspect authorization issues.
- Check Posting Period: Make sure that the posting period is open and that there are no restrictions on the data you are trying to access.
- Consult with IT: If you suspect that data archiving might be the issue, consult with your IT department to check if the relevant data has been archived and if it can be restored for your analysis.
